Transaction 21df816e4ab066b28cfd736a7cbf406a570845d2b5fd4e65b748fc9c194120d8
1 Input
1 Output
-
21df816e4ab066b28cfd736a7cbf406a570845d2b5fd4e65b748fc9c194120d8:0
- value
- 28843108
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c00abe5548bb6974259c10f511f91187d5aa933d OP_EQUAL
- address
- 3KCSXr1oxnkKqJCpZvZeiiHK2v6RkWqgn4